True Inspirational Quotes On Motherhood, Maternity Sayings


1) Motherhood changes everything. ~Adriana Trigiani


 

2) Motherhood: All love begins and ends there. ~Robert Browning


 

3) There is eternal influence and power in motherhood. ~Julie B. Beck


 

4) Motherhood was an ever widening circle of good-byes. ~Lisa Unger


 

5) Motherhood is the greatest thing and the hardest thing. ~Ricki Lake


 

6) With what price we pay for the glory of motherhood. ~Isadora Duncan


 

7) Motherhood was my career. I’m totally satisfied with that. ~Ann Romney


 

8) Motherhood is a dream. It really is absolutely amazing. ~Jessica Simpson


 

9) Motherhood is a fleeting season in our life, maximize every moment. ~Jill Savage

10) Sometimes the strength of motherhood is greater than natural laws. ~Barbara Kingsolver

 

11) My inherent belief is that motherhood is pious, and I am humbled by it. ~Madhur Bhandarkar

 

12) Motherhood is at its best when the tender chords of sympathy have been touched. ~Paul Harris

 

13) Motherhood has a very humanizing effect. Everything gets reduced to essentials. ~Meryl Streep

 

14) You don’t take a class; you’re thrown into motherhood and learn from experience. Jennie Finch

 

15) Motherhood, true motherhood, was what went on when no one else could see. ~Sarah Addison Allen

 

16) Motherhood is the most challenging as well as the utmost satisfying vocation in this world. ~Nita Ambani

 

17) Motherhood is priced Of God, at price no man may dare To lessen or misunderstand. ~Helen Hunt Jackson

 

18) Motherhood is hard enough without judgement from others who don’t know the whole story. ~Sarah Addison Allen

 

19) Motherhood is tough. If you just want a wonderful little creature to love, you can get a puppy. ~Barbara Walters

 

20) Motherhood is the only thing in my life that I’ve really known for sure is something I wanted to do. ~Cynthia Nixon

 

21) Motherhood is near to divinity. It is the highest, holiest service to be assumed by mankind. ~Howard W. Hunter

 

22) Motherhood should be like driving a car — you should have to pass a test before you can do it legally. ~Joan Bauer

 

23) If I were asked to define Motherhood. I would have defined it as Love in its purest form. Unconditional Love. ~Revathi Sankaran

 

24) I’ve approached so many things in my life with such intensity that I want to approach motherhood with dedication and focus. ~Drew Barrymore
